On the wide plains of Krautia news travels fast when danger approaches and the villages bar their doors and lock their windows when the Ferach Empire is on the advance.

In the town of Castlemein the Krautian 3rd division had arrayed itself in front of the town as news reached the waiting infantry, mainly landwehr in their first years of service, that the columns of the Elves were drawing into view.
They were confident of success, they had the walls of the town and its open gates at their backs, they had packed their ranks thick shoulder to shoulder. None would pass then and gain the town and the concentrated volleys of several thousand Dwarf MkI muskets would decimate any infantry who marched upon them. Sure enough from the forests ahead and the narrow rutted road that led to the gates of Castlemein came the columns of the Ferach Empire. The Dwarves grinned and even cheered as their officers raced along their lines on sweating pink pummilig pigs, shouted out that they faced only the soldiers of Nepolise and traitor Dwarves of the Nain Legion.

Victory was assured, the Dwarves were a match for the Legion and none put faith in the skills of the packed ranks of the Todoroni militia that accompanied them. There are a lot of Todoroni and they advanced in a great square formation, slowly with huge flags and banner waving all across the frontage of the formation. On they came, and the Krautian troops waited, neither side had artillery to hand or cavalry, so this would be a straight firefight where the defenders in their lines would have the advantage. The massive Todoroni square halted just beyond the range of the Dwarves muskets, their banners waving. Along side them the Legion de Nain Dwarves formed a line three deep and prepared to advance.

The Krautians jeered and booed the Toads, assuming them cowards as they stood and appeared to be hesitating before advancing.

It was then that the reason for the Todoroni formation and their masses of gaudy flags became evident to the defenders. As the Legion soldiers opened the ball with several volleys, which while only felling a few Krautians at this extreme range; the Todoroni parted and the cavalry hidden within rode out. As the newly unformed landwehr began to raggedly return the fire of the Legion, their attention on the enemy Dwarves, their officers screamed at them to fix bayonets and for front ranks to knee for cavalry. It was no use.

The distraction of the Legion de Nain allowed the eight squadrons of Burrovian Cuirassiers to reach a gallop with nearly no casualties in their ranks. Iron helms and swords shone in the afternoon sun and the long ears of the Rabbitmen flapped in the wind as they lowered their blades and crashed into the Krautian ranks.

Heavy swords hacked down and the donkeys of the Cuirassiers kicked and bit as they hammered into the landwehr. It was a massacre, with crowded lines and no wide spaces to retreat into the Burrovians with blood coating them reached the open gates of Castlemein before the defenders could escape.

With a smile the Toad General in charge of the Ferach force lit a cheroot and smoked idly as his troops crocked with joy watching the Burrovians rolling up the flanks of the now fleeing Krautians.



Background in the World of Valon

Of the two types of Rabbits in the Burrovian Republique it is the bigger Rabbits that make up the majority of Heavy and Light cavalry in the field. The Cuirassiers of the Burrovian people are good troopers and are effective in their role as ‘the hammer’ of battlefield attacks, a shock force that brings the will of Mordred upon his enemies.

 

Uniform Details

The Burrovian Cuirassier uniform consists of dark blue tunic and breeches, red uniform details, white equipment and straps, iron helmet with red plume. Carrot insignia is normally orange with green detail. The typical shaggy haired donkey is light grey or light brown in colour furniture is black or brown.
